“Canadians pay too much for gasoline because of high taxes. I don't like the Liberals' temporary gimmick. Conservatives proposed eliminating the federal fuel tax for a year. That would save people 25 cents per litre. Liberals voted to keep high fuel taxes. High fuel taxes make groceries and deliveries cost more too. Conservatives would actually reduce the burden. People shouldn't have to choose between driving and eating.”

Fuel Taxes
A debate on high fuel taxes in Canada. The Conservatives criticized the Liberals for offering only minor temporary relief while Canadians struggle with high prices, implying the government is avoiding real solutions to the larger problem.
